Flat roof waterproofing services involve applying specialized coatings or membranes to the surface of flat roofs to prevent water infiltration. The process typically includes inspecting the existing roof for damage or vulnerabilities, preparing the surface for optimal adhesion, and then installing the waterproofing material. These services aim to create a seamless barrier that protects the underlying structure from water damage, leaks, and related issues, especially during heavy rainfall or snowmelt.

One of the primary problems addressed by flat roof waterproofing is water penetration, which can lead to structural deterioration, mold growth, and interior damage. Over time, flat roofs may develop cracks, blisters, or punctures that compromise their waterproof integrity. Waterproofing treatments help seal these vulnerabilities, extending the roof’s lifespan and reducing the likelihood of costly repairs. Proper waterproofing also helps maintain indoor comfort by preventing moisture intrusion that can cause insulation damage or indoor air quality issues.

Properties that commonly utilize flat roof waterproofing services include commercial buildings, industrial facilities, and multi-family residential complexes. These structures often feature flat or low-slope roofs, which are more susceptible to water pooling and leakage if not properly maintained. Material Costs - Flat roof waterproofing materials typically range from $1 to $4 per square foot. For a standard 1,000-square-foot roof, material expenses can vary from $1,000 to $4,000 depending on the type of product used.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for waterproofing services usually fall between $2 and $6 per square foot. For larger projects, total labor fees may reach $2,000 to $6,000, influenced by roof complexity and local rates.

Preparation and Inspection - Additional costs for roof preparation and inspection services can add $500 to $1,500. These steps ensure proper surface preparation and quality assurance before waterproofing application.

Project Size and Complexity - Larger or more complex flat roofs tend to increase overall costs, with total expenses potentially exceeding $10,000. Variations depend on roof size, accessibility, and specific waterproofing requ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common waterproofing options for flat roofs? Local roofing professionals typically offer solutions such as membrane coatings, bituminous membranes, and liquid-applied waterproofing systems to protect flat roofs from water penetration.

How long does flat roof waterproofing usually last? The lifespan of waterproofing treatments varies depending on the materials used and maintenance, but many solutions can provide effective protection for several years before reapplication is needed.

Is flat roof waterproofing suitable for all types of flat roofs? Most waterproofing services are adaptable to different flat roof materials, including built-up roofs, modified bitumen, and single-ply membranes, but it’s best to consult with a local pro for specific recommendations.

What signs indicate a flat roof needs waterproofing? Signs such as water stains, pooling water, cracks, or bubbling on the roof surface may suggest the need for waterproofing or repairs to prevent leaks.
